Transaction 266248878a071ca5c0fcd83f4951dff6c5ed01ed82327b0088f38e26c02bd5db
1 Input
1 Output
-
266248878a071ca5c0fcd83f4951dff6c5ed01ed82327b0088f38e26c02bd5db:0
- value
- 157710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e024e097eb50a67ba96aa8ec4616889a45785ef OP_EQUAL
- address
- 3DBHprf2W62wv6UAEbp55AcBQwaV5nguKM